AI Talent is seeking a skilled Software Engineer to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for designing, developing, testing, maintaining, and documenting program code based on user requirements and aligned with system and technical specifications.

SKILLS & EXPERIENCE

Master’s degree in software engineering

Minimum 6 years of full-time experience working as a Software Engineer

- Analyse system requirements and write technical documentation for company policies and user guides.

- Identify inefficiencies in current processes and highlight software limitations in order to provide recommendations on software purchase and upgrade.

- Implement the testing plan and quality standards for enterprise applications, debug existing source code, and polish feature sets.

- Coordinate with the Technical Director on current programming tasks and collaborate with other programmers to design and implement features.

- Create and document software tools that artists or other developers require and quickly produce well-organised, optimised, and documented source code.

- Researching, consulting, analysing and evaluating system program needs.

- Identifying technology limitations and deficiencies in existing systems and associated processes, procedures and methods.

- Testing, debugging, diagnosing and correcting errors and faults in an application programming language within established testing protocols, guidelines and quality standards to ensure programs and applications perform to specification.

- Writing and maintaining program code to meet system requirements, system designs and technical specifications in accordance with quality accredited standards.

- Writing, updating and maintaining technical programs, end-user documentation and operational procedures.

- Providing advice, guidance and expertise in developing proposals and strategies for software design activities such as financial evaluation and costings for recommending software purchases and upgrades.
